Abstract

Bird communities are the composition of several bird species that live together in the same place, time and interact with other birds. The diversity of birds in an area can be used as an indicator of stabilizing an area. Changes of vegetation structures due to logging practices can affect the availability of resources for bird communities. The objective of the research was to examine diversity, richness, bird species abundance and bird community similarity at HS1 (logged forest 1974), HS2 (logged forest 1989/1990) and HS3 (fully logged forest 1989/1990) in Seblat Nature Recreation Park (SNRP). The research was conducted in July September 2013. Data collection was conducted by point count method (total 36 points) and mist net method (total 4752 nets hours). The Research showed 85 birds species from 33 families were recorded. HS2 was highest value of diversity and richness (H = 3.63, DMG = 10.07). The highest relative abundance species in HS1 was Emerald Dove (Chalcophaps indica), while HS2 and HS3 were Slender-billed Crow (Corvus enca). Abstract

ABSTRAK   Sifat fisik tulang merupakan indikator yang baik untuk studi pertumbuhan dan penuaan. Tulang adalah jaringan dinamis karena adanya proses modeling dan remodeling. Tulang berubah tidak hanya pada ukuran dan bentuknya, tetapi juga kepadatannya yang disebabkan  karena perubahan kandungan mineralnya. Osteoporosis atau kekeroposan tulang merupakan salah satu tanda umum penuaaan manusia. Osteoporosis di kalangan anthropoid masih belum diketahui. Dalam penelitian ini kami melakukan pengukuran kepadatan korteks tulang metacarpal simpanse (Pan troglodytes) usia 0 sampai 44 tahun berdasarkan radiografi. Pengukuran dilakukan dengan metode mikro-densitometri pada 68 simpanse betina dan 49 simpanse jantan. Kami menemukan bahwa kepadatan tulang meningkat pesat sampai usia sekitar 10 tahun. Pada simpanse jantan kepadatan tulangnya terus meningkat sampai usia 44 tahun, sedangkan pada simpanse betina kepadatan tulangnya menurun mulai usia 20 tahun. Penurunan kepadatan tulang simpanse betina dapat disebabkan karena kalsium tulang digunakan pada masa kehamilan dan menyusui. Namun demikian, simpanse betina diketahui tidak mengalami menopause. Jadi tidak seperti wanita, kejadian osteoporosis pada simpanse betina bukanlah akibat dari menopause. Kemungkinan hal ini berkaitan dengan berkurangnya kadar estrogen pada simpanse lanjut usia.   Kata Kunci: osteoporosis, kepadatan tulang, metakarpal, simpanse

Abstract

The long-tailed macaques (Macaca fascicularis; also called crab-eating monkeys) have broad geographic distribution in continent and archipelago of Southeast Asia. They have wide ecological plasticity to adapt to various environments. Due to disturbance of habitat and intensive contact with human, long-tailed macaques change their feeding behavior. Here we present food preferences of long-tailed macaques that live in Cikakak Monkey Park in Central Java. By recording the number of individuals who fed on a food patch and the duration of eating the food, we found that proportion of their food from natural resources is greater than those from human sources. They shifted to omnivory feeding mode to adapt to the changing environment. At many times, this omnivorous feeding brought forth crop-raiding which were not in natural behavioral repertory. Conservation effort of long-tailed macaques, and primate in general, should consider the aspect of human-modulated behavior in feeding ecology if we wish to be successful. Abstract

Pollinators provide key services to both natural and agricultural ecosystems. Agricultural productivity depends, in part, on pollinator populations from adjacent seminatural habitats. Here we analysed the diversity of pollinator insects and its effect to seed set of mustard (Brassica rapa) planted in agricultural ecosystem near the Gunung Halimun-Salak National Park, West Java. At least 19 species of insects pollinated the mustard, and three species, i.e. Apis cerana, Ceratina sp., and Apis dorsata showed a high abundance. The higher abundance and species richness of pollinators occurred at 08.30-10.30 am and the diversity was related to the number of flowering plants. Insect pollinations increased the number of pods, seeds per pod, seed weights per plant, and seed germination. Abstract

Seed of Jatropha curcas (Euphorbiaceae) is currently established as the source for biofuel Therefore, it is important to understand the diversity insects that pollinated J. curcas inflorescence yellow flowers. We also aimed to study the pollination effects on fruit set on J. curcas. Scan sampling method were carried out to explore the insect pollinators diversity from 07.00 up to 17.00 h  in every 15 minutes. Visiting frequency of pollinators insects were observed by using focal sampling. Those information together with flowering periods, flower nectar volumes, and environmental factors were used as the basic data to determine the effectiveness of insect pollination both in covered and uncovered of seed set plants. Results showed that nine species of insect pollinators were from three order (Hymenoptera, Lepidotera, and Diptera) pollinated J. curcas. Four species of Hymenoptera i.e. Prenolepis, Apis dorsata, Xylocopa confusa, and Apis cerana showed  the highest abundances. The highest abundance and species richness of pollinators occurred at 08.00-10.15 and 15.00-17.15 h. Bees of X. confusa, A. cerana, and A. dorsata of Apidae are effective as insect pollinators in J. curcas plantations, due to high visited frequencies. The insect pollinators also increased fruits and seeds set of J. curcas in the uncovered experiment plants. Thereby, enhancement the three pollinator insects as part of crop management have to be considered by farmers.

Abstract

Human brain posseses the ability to create a concept to assist the process of grouping individual object or events into different classes or categories. We call this grouping process as categorization. In addition to humans, the ability to categorize has also been proposed for animals. Being able to identify, visually or otherwise, a new object as a member of a category is an advantage for animals. Present experiment aims to test the categorization ability in discriminating species by Macaca fascicularis. Using match-to-sample task with photographs of monkeys and human as stimuli, we tested whether monkeys able to categorize monkey individuals as a class against human individuals as another class. We found that monkeys categorized humans differently from monkeys. The monkeys used physical characteristic such as shape and colors from the photographs to create different concepts of human and monkeys.

Abstract

Growth of body size (body height and body weight) and somatotype in 363 girls and 299 boys aged 4 to 20 years of ethnic Javanese lived in Magelang Regency Indonesia were studied cross-sectionally. Over half of them were categorized in the well-off family, therefore underweight or underfat prevalence in our subjects was low (14.3%) but overweight and obesity prevalence was also low (14%). They were shorter and lighter than reference children from U.S., Japan and Yogyakarta but they improved when compared with those of the same ethnic of Bantul and with the different ethnic of rural India. There was a clear age-related change of their somatotype. At age 4 years, the physique of children subjects in both sexes is found to be mesomorph-endomorph. Thereafter it is transformed into ectomorphic-endomorph in girls and to mesomorph-ectomorph in boys at the age of 20 years. In girl subjects, the onset of puberty was characterized by an acceleration of endomorphy component at age 8 years. While in our boys it was characterized by an acceleration of ectomorphy since age 9 years. The different growth pattern of somatotype components showed that the use of BMI as an indicator of fatness in children should be reassessed.

Abstract

Gonad maturation in pubertal girls and boys is accompanied with somatic growth spurt, changes in quantity and distribution of body fat (BF), development of secondary sex characters, and relevant physiological events. Menarche (first event of menstruation) and spermarche (first event of nocturnal sperm emission) are usually used as indicators of gonad maturation. We found that median age at menarche of Arfak girls in Manokwari, West Papua is 12.2 years, while median age at spermarche of boys is 13.6 years. A possible factor causing young age at menarche is due to adaptation to unstable environmental conditions because of high risk of mortality by malaria disease during childhood. The events of menarche and spermarche achieved one year after the peak body height (BH) velocity, and just before or at the same time with the time of maximum growth rate of body weight (BW), body mass index (BMI), and BF. The average BMI of Arfak girls was big at 21.9 kg/m2 at the time of their menarche. Bigger average BMI might be caused by prepubertal slowing down of BH growth compare to growth of BW whichis still increasing. Girls accumulate BF before puberty to be used as an energy reserve for the occurrence of menarche. At the time of development of secondary sexual characters girls use the fat reserve so it decline sharply after puberty. In boys, growth rate of BF was stopped at 11 years old, and then growing negatively presumably because boys use fat mass for the occurence of spemarche. BF growth rate reached the lowest point at the age 16 years old, and then increase linearly with age through adolescence until adulthood at age 23 years old.
